About Mind

1 in 4 people will experience a mental health problem in any one year.

Oxfordshire Mind helps over 20,000 people with mental health challenges every year. They promote good mental health through the provision of high quality services and campaigning for positive change.

Their services include housing, talking therapies, benefits advice, a confidential and free information line, courses (such as ‘practical ways to wellbeing’), physical activity programmes, volunteering opportunities, and they facilitate over 60 peer-support groups each week.
